What is the Law of Conservation of Mass?
Back
The Law of Conservation of Mass states that mass is neither created nor destroyed in a chemical reaction; the total mass of the reactants equals the total mass of the products.

What is a chemical change?
Back
A chemical change is a process where substances combine or break apart to form new substances, often accompanied by fizzing, foaming, or burning.

What is the significance of balancing chemical equations?
Back
Balancing chemical equations ensures that the Law of Conservation of Mass is upheld, meaning the number of atoms for each element is the same on both sides of the equation.

What is the difference between reactants and products in a chemical reaction?
Back
Reactants are the starting substances that undergo a chemical change, while products are the substances formed as a result of the reaction.
